Pine Tree Clearing in Houston, TX
Pine tree clearing services involve the removal of pine trees and their associated limbs, stumps, and debris to improve the safety, appearance, and functionality of residential properties. This service covers a variety of projects such as removing dead or diseased trees, clearing space for new construction or landscaping, reducing overgrown areas, and managing trees that pose a risk to structures or power lines. Homeowners typically want to understand the scope of the work, including whether the removal involves stump grinding, debris disposal, or site cleanup, to ensure the project aligns with their property maintenance goals.
Before requesting pine tree clearing, property owners should consider factors such as the size and number of trees to be removed, the proximity to buildings or utility lines, and any permits that may be required for large or protected trees. It is also helpful to clarify whether the service includes hauling away all debris and how the work might impact the landscape temporarily. Understanding these details can help ensure the project proceeds smoothly and meets the specific needs of the property.

Common Pine Tree Clearing Jobs
Tree removal - safely removing hazardous or unwanted trees from residential properties.
Stump grinding - grinding down tree stumps to clear the landscape and prevent regrowth.
Vegetation clearing - removing overgrown bushes and underbrush to improve yard accessibility.
Lot clearing - preparing land for construction or landscaping by removing trees and debris.
Emergency tree services - addressing storm-damaged or fallen trees promptly and efficiently.
Selective clearing - thinning trees to promote healthy growth and enhance property views.
Pine Tree Clearing Questions
What is pine tree clearing? Pine tree clearing involves removing or thinning pine trees to improve property safety, health, or aesthetics.
When should pine trees be cleared? Clearing is often needed when trees pose safety risks, are diseased, or if there's a desire to expand or renovate the property.
What are common reasons for pine tree removal? Common reasons include storm damage, disease, overgrowth, or to prevent interference with structures or power lines.
How does pine tree clearing impact property value? Proper clearing can enhance curb appeal and open space, potentially increasing property value and usability.
